Abstract

This paper introduces an approach to the modelling phase intervening in the design or control process of production systems. The suggested modelling is based on the use of the state formalism to represent the evolution of the production flow in the different sections of the studied or considered system. It is suggested that one proceeds to the systematic writing of the state representation based on the typology of the physical system with the assistance of semantic groupings attached to the types and the localization of the entities. This approach has a double interest. It enables, on the one hand, one to resort directly to simulations for the evaluation of performances and, on the other hand, to carry out the synthesis of a control system using conventional automation tools. An application, implementing the main elementary models, concludes the paper.
